But why wasn't Walter's birth registered?

I did already have the answer.

There was the following entry:

Births Jun 1856 (>99%)
HUTCHINGS Walter Hamlin Portsea 2b 391

Walter was born 1 April 1856 (not 1854)
His father was Daniel Hutchings, a Bombardier in the Royal Artillery - though Daniel is only described as a gunner, when he is next caught sight of, in Woolwich in 1861.
His mother was Sarah Hutchings [sic] formerly Hawkins.
He was born in the house of his Hawkins grandparents.

So Walter was illegitimate, his mother being deserted by her young man. She died of consumption when he was a toddler, and aunts and an uncle died while he was still a boy. By the time he was 15, he was on the Hercules at Spithead, and I wonder whether the Navy proved more of a family than his blood relations?

He married a woman who, in her turn, had split up with her husband, and remarried very shortly after Walter's death. I wish I could feel he had a decent life - but it's hard to find much happiness in the scraps I have pieced together.
